A Postgraduate Certificate in Positive Well-being Interventions equips students with the knowledge and skills to design and deliver effective interventions promoting mental health and well-being. This specialized program focuses on evidence-based approaches to enhance positive psychology in various settings.
Learning outcomes include a deep understanding of positive psychology principles, the ability to assess individual well-being needs, and the competence to implement tailored interventions. Students will gain practical experience through case studies, workshops, and potentially placement opportunities, developing crucial skills for working with diverse populations.
The duration of the Postgraduate Certificate in Positive Well-being Interventions typically ranges from six months to one year, depending on the program's structure and intensity. Part-time study options are often available to accommodate varied schedules.
This Postgraduate Certificate holds significant industry relevance across diverse sectors. Graduates find employment opportunities in mental health services, healthcare, education, corporate wellness programs, and coaching. The skills acquired are highly valuable for professionals seeking to integrate positive psychology into their practice, whether in clinical or community settings. This program offers significant career advancement for professionals interested in well-being coaching, employee assistance programs and mindfulness-based interventions.
The program fosters a strong understanding of positive psychology techniques, mindfulness training and resilience building strategies. Graduates are well-prepared to contribute to the growing field of positive interventions, making a meaningful impact on individual and community well-being.

A Postgraduate Certificate in Positive Well-being Interventions is increasingly significant in today’s market, reflecting a growing awareness of mental health and well-being in the UK. The demand for professionals skilled in positive psychology interventions is rising rapidly, mirroring a concerning trend: Mind reported that one in six adults in the UK experienced a common mental health problem in any given week in 2022. This underscores the urgent need for accessible and effective well-being support.
The current economic climate further emphasizes the value of this qualification. Increased stress and anxiety associated with job insecurity and cost of living pressures necessitate readily available well-being resources. A Mind survey revealed that 42% of people struggling with their mental health are employed. Professionals trained in positive well-being interventions are vital in equipping individuals and organizations to navigate these challenges. This postgraduate certificate empowers graduates to address these pressing issues, contributing to a healthier and more productive workforce.
